Residents in Latiwaza, Gbl allege substandard roadwork by R&B Dept

Ganderbal, Oct 09: Residents of Latiwaza area in Lar, Ganderbal are expressing their anger against the Roads and Buildings (R&B) Department, accusing it of using substandard materials for the macadamisation of roads.

According to the locals who spoke to the news agency—Kashmir News Observer (KNO), the blacktopping done on the Latiwaza to Goripora road using inferior quality material is developing cracks within days, rendering the road in poor condition despite significant funds being spent.

“The department is spending lakhs of rupees on blacktopping this road, but the surface erodes even with pedestrian traffic,” the furious residents said.

They have accused the executing agency and the site engineer of using subpar materials for the roadwork.

The residents said they were initially pleased with the road repair and blacktopping efforts, but now feel let down by the substandard work.

They have called on the Executive Engineer of the R&B Department in Ganderbal, Tatheer Manzoor, to investigate the matter thoroughly and take stringent action against the officials responsible.

When contacted, Tatheer assured that he would verify the facts and take strict measures to address the issue—(KNO)
